WebAug 15, 2024 · Cytomegalovirus (CMV) is a common infection, and, although serious disease is rare in immunocompetent individuals, CMV is a major pathogen for … WebJan 22, 2024 · CMV-CTLs appeared to interact with host immunity in mediating responses. Recipients with a baseline CD4 >50 × 10 6 /L had higher response to therapy (P = .02), improved overall survival (P < .001), and protection from CMV-related death (P = .002). Baseline endogenous immunity appears to improve CMV-related and overall survival in …

Use our "Online CMV Text Viewer" below to analyze your CMV file and to see all text it contains. … WebMar 31, 2024 · CMV is an ancient herpesvirus that has co-evolved with its host over millions of years. The 236 kbp genome encodes at least 165 genes, four non-coding RNAs and 14 miRNAs. Of the protein-coding genes, 43-44 are core replication genes common to all herpesviruses, while ~30 are unique to betaherpesviru …
